Mortal ambush in Bari: the order to kill left the prison. The murder took place on the evening of September 11th. The victim Michele Ranieri was hit by several gunshots while he was on the street, in the San Pio district. Those responsible are organic to the "Strisciuglio" clan, operating in the Apulian capital. The presumed principal, Saverio Faccilongo, already in prison for another murder committed in the same neighborhood, was notified of a precautionary custody order. The two alleged material executors, Giovanni Sgaramella and Saverio Carchedi, were also arrested with him.

Mafia ambush with Kalashnikov in the center of Casarano, in the province of Lecce . And a wounded man rushed to the hospital. It is very serious. His name is Antonio Afendi, Moroccan nationality, 28 years old. From the first information leaked, the victim would be the cohabitant man of Augustino Potenza's widow, boss of SCU killed with Kalashnikov shots in an ambush outside a hypermarket, in Casarano, three years ago. The injured man was hit by bullets in the neck and shoulder while in the car.

Italian police arrest 24 in connection with mafia turf war in Bari OCTOBER 28, 2019 12:21 EDITORMOB WATCH'
Police from the Italian city of Bari have carried out an extensive operation against the leaders of a crime gang responsible for the crimes of murder, extortion, robbery and the illegal possession of weapons and drugs.
A total of 24 arrests were made during the searches ordered by the District Anti-Mafia Directorate of Bari, Puglia, Lazio, Abruzzo and Emilia Romagna, with the collaboration of the Crime Prevention Departments of Puglia. Canine units and air support were also involved in the raids.
During the investigation, several weapons along with ammunition, drugs and accounting records were seized, as well more than one million euros in cash.
The present investigation began in the early 2017 when a turf war broke out in the Japigia district south of Bari over control of the drugs trade, following a split within the clan.
A series of tit-for-tat attacks and reprisals resulted in three deaths and several shooting as well as attacks on property.
The murders were committed in Bari between January and April 2017.
On January 17, Francesco Barbieri was shot dead at close range by a hit man. On March 6, four assassins, armed with machine guns and pistols, murdered Giuseppe Gelao and seriously wounded Antonio Palermiti, grandson of one of the top members of the Parisi clan. On April 12, assassins armed with Kalashnikovs killed Nicola De Santis.
“One of the largest districts of the city was controlled in a mafia-like sense through the (incursions of armed groups), which represent a form of subculture that comes from cinema and then results in the effects that we now see – said deputy prosecutor of Bari Francesco Giannella, referring to the Italian gangster movie and TV show Gomorrah, which was reportedly referenced by some of the suspects in wiretapped conversations.

Mafia, maxi blitz in Puglia: 50 arrests, "D'Abramo-Sforza" clan hit The police of the provincial command of Bari arrested 50 people, including leaders and affiliates of the "D'Abramo-Sforza" clan of Altamura. The accusation is in various capacities of an armed mafia-type association, possession and carrying of weapons, drug trafficking, murder, attempted murder, extortion, bid rigging.

An ambush failed yesterday afternoon in the industrial area of ​​Manfredonia, the target was Leonardo 'Dino' Miucci, from Monte Sant'Angelo, brother of Enzo Miucci , considered by the investigators the current ruler of the 'mountaineers' clan. The ambush could be the response to the murder of Pasquale Ricucci, the last victim of the Gargano mafia, killed last November 11, in Macchia, a hamlet of Monte Sant'Angelo.
